Elizabeth Soltis

Vice President-learning & Development at Marquette Bank

Elizabeth Soltis has a diverse work experience spanning over several years. Elizabeth started their career in 1992 at IBM Global Services as a Training Consultant and later transitioned to the role of Project Office Analyst. In 2005, Elizabeth joined Standard Bank and Trust Company as an Assistant Vice President for Training & Development, where they assessed the bank-wide needs and implemented various initiatives related to performance management, talent development, employee engagement, and succession planning. Currently, Elizabeth is working at Marquette Bank, where they hold the position of Vice President of Learning & Development. Prior to this, they served as the Assistant Vice President of Organizational Learning & Professional Development. Additionally, Elizabeth has also worked as a Training & Development Officer at Marquette Bank.

Elizabeth Soltis received their Bachelor of Science in Commerce from DePaul University, where they studied from 1979 to 1983. Elizabeth then pursued their Master of Business Administration with a concentration in Human Resources Management at the same university, graduating between the years 1984 and 1988. In addition to their formal education, Elizabeth also holds a certification in the Myers-Briggs Type Indicator (MBTI), although the details regarding the institution, month, and year of obtaining this certification are not provided.

Member FDIC | Equal Housing Lender | NMLS#462926 Many employees of the Bank grew up in the neighborhoods surrounding Marquette's offices and have served the Bank for their entire careers. Throughout the years, Marquette Bank has devoted its efforts to fulfilling the financial and civic needs of its communities, opening additional offices for the convenience of customers. Today, Marquette Bank has 20 branches located throughout the greater southwest Chicagoland area.
